The New Orleans Evening Segway Tour “glides” you through the Crescent City while the sun sets on the Mississippi River. An expert will teach you to ride and then lead you down timeless streets as the history of this unique city is presented. You will experience many sights of the French Quarter along with local music, architecture, and of course, food! This 2-hour tour is the perfect way to start the night.

Where is the meeting point?
Segway Tours begin at our office, located at 214 Decatur Street, New Orleans, LA 70130. Our office is located in the French Quarter directly across from the House of Blues. (Two blocks off of Canal Street and two blocks off the Mississippi River).
Is there parking available near the office?
There are many parking lots around the French Quarter. The closest to the office is at 111 Iberville St. (corner of Iberville st and N. Peters). Their rate is $30 for up to 8 hours.
Are there any age/physical/health/etc. restrictions for this tour?
All participants must be at least 12 years old and weigh at least 100 pounds (45kg) and not over 260 pounds (118 kg). An adult must accompany minors under the age of 18 on tour. Unfortunately, anyone under the age of 12 will not be permitted to participate. We have had several people with disabilities join our tours. The necessary range of motion required to operate a Segway is similar to that of being able to transfer weight from one foot to another while walking. Riding a Segway does require the need to be able to stand for long periods.
Am I required to wear a helmet?
Yes.
How big will my group be?
Our Segway tours operate in groups of 8 people per tour guide.
What are some of the tour highlights?
The French Quarter, Mississippi River, Louis Armstrong Park, Jackson Square, Bourbon Street, The Old U.S. Mint, Congo Square.
